Transaction 21bb48cdcdfd5386784b2f2c4ebae246a74c8bad7b0f310e3dfae1c98f0679f7

1 Input
1 Outputs
  • 21bb48cdcdfd5386784b2f2c4ebae246a74c8bad7b0f310e3dfae1c98f0679f7:0
  • value  312093
    address  3PBwcmrUaPwxRMs7UqF1u2VpwfQsX118Yd